In the past, toenail fungus was treated with medications and surgical interventions. With the advent of new technologies there are more effective and safer ways to treat this problem. Laser-based therapy is one the most efficient treatments. This therapy uses light pulses to kill the fungus, without causing damage to the surrounding skin or nails.

Toenail fungus is treated with prescription anti-fungal medicine and an avulsion surgical procedure. Because they do not penetrate the nail plate, over-the-counter remedies are not effective. If the infection is severe the toenail should be surgically avulsed or removed. A PCR genetic fungal pathogen test is needed to confirm that your toenail has been infected by toenail fungus.
